    People who used to knock on your door

    Whipperine
    Man who repaired umbrellas sharpened knives
    Rag and bone man
    Redifusion/radio rentals man to empty the money box on the back of your telly (although no money left as your dad had already opened the box and spent it)
    Electricity man to open money box (see above re your Dad)
    Rent man
    Pop man
    Milkman
    Bread man
    Insurance man
    Doctor (whenever requested even if you only had a cold)
    Fruit and veg van man in a reconverted ambulance
    Coal man
